“We started to see stabilization of our U.S. business,” Columbus CEO Søren Krogh Knudsen. The U.S. had services revenue of roughly $2.8 million , a 7-percent increase. The Denmark-based company reported first-quarter revenue of roughly $55.6 million, a 7-percent increase over last year’s corresponding period. Cloud ERP revenue dropped 5 percent year-over-year to about $25.4 million. Product revenue reached approximately $6.9 million, up 10.6 percent from last year’s corresponding period.
